Median
adj.
1.
中间值的;中间的having a value in the middle of a series of values
the median age/price
中年;中等价位
2.
在中间的;通过中点的located in or passing through the middle
a median point/line
中点;中线
n.
1.
中位数the middle value of a series of numbers arranged in order of size
2.
(三角形的)中线a straight line passing from a point of a triangle to the centre of the opposite side.
3.
(高速公路、州际公路等的)中央隔离带a narrow strip of land that separates the two sides of a major road such as a motorway or interstate
